Transaction 21ee4ef8e064fd65712fd302a228740b6295a348f77bfecdb2648cb123f9b1de

2 Input
1 Outputs
  • 21ee4ef8e064fd65712fd302a228740b6295a348f77bfecdb2648cb123f9b1de:0
  • value  10852702
    address  16YjV5brk7XCNVddrr3oxuMYYitjePPo1R